Phpmyadmin - створення зв'язків між таблицями - база знань

phpMyAdmin містить інструмент під назвою Дизайнер. Цей інструмент дозволяє спростити роботу зі створення таблиць в базі даних і зв'язків між таблицями.

Увага Тип сховища MyISAM не підтримує зовнішні ключі (Foreign key). оригінал статті

Для початку створіть базу даних і увійдіть до отриманих даних користувача в phpMyAdmin.

Етап I. Створення сховища конфігурації

  • У лівому полі зі списком баз даних виберіть новостворену
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Перейдіть по посиланню меню Операції
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Ви побачите напис Сховище конфігурації phpMyAdmin неактивно. Для визначення причини. Вам необхідно перейти за посиланням Для визначення причини.
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Далі за посиланням Створити

Етап II. Робота з Дизайнером

  • У лівому полі зі списком баз даних виберіть новостворену
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Переходимо в меню Ще й підміню Дизайнер
    Phpmyadmin - створення зв'язків між таблицями - база знань
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• В панелі інструменту праворуч вибираємо Показати / Приховати список таблиць
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Зліва відкриється панель зі списком таблиць. Приховати / показати непотрібні таблиці, що відносяться до Сховища налаштувань (pma). можна зняттям / установкою відповідної галочки
    Phpmyadmin - створення зв'язків між таблицями - база знань

створення зв'язку

  • Вибираємо таблиці, між якими необхідно налаштувати зв'язку
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Натискаємо Створити зв'язок в панелі інструментів
    Phpmyadmin - створення зв'язків між таблицями - база знань
  • Далі у стрілки з'явиться напис Виберіть контрольний ключ. Необхідно натиснути на первинний ключ таблиці. У нашому випадку це ключ tbl1_id в таблиці table1
  • Стрілка поміняє напис на Виберіть зовнішній ключ. Необхідно клікнути на відповідне поле пов'язаної таблиці. У нашому випадку це поле tbl1_id в таблиці table2
  • У діалоговому вікні вибираємо ОК
    Phpmyadmin - створення зв'язків між таблицями - база знань
    Phpmyadmin - створення зв'язків між таблицями - база знань

Поділитися посиланням:

Схожі статті